What is Bluetooth Certification?

Bluetooth certification is a compliance program administered by the Bluetooth SIG. It verifies that a product incorporating Bluetooth technology adheres to the core specifications and interoperability requirements. This process involves rigorous testing to ensure your device:

  • Interoperates seamlessly with other Bluetooth-enabled devices.

  • Maintains signal quality and avoids interference.

  • Adheres to security protocols to protect user data.

  • Meets regulatory requirements for radio frequency emissions.

Upon successful completion, your product receives a Bluetooth Qualification Listing (QDL), allowing you to use the Bluetooth logo and market your device with confidence.

Why is Bluetooth Certification Necessary?

Obtaining Bluetooth certification is not merely a formality; it's a necessity for several key reasons:

  • Interoperability: Certification guarantees your device will work reliably with other Bluetooth products, enhancing user satisfaction.

  • Brand Protection: The Bluetooth logo is a symbol of quality and trust. Certification protects your brand reputation by ensuring your device meets industry standards.

  • Market Access: Many retailers and distributors require Bluetooth certification as a prerequisite for selling your product.

  • Regulatory Compliance: Bluetooth devices are subject to radio frequency regulations in various countries. Certification helps you meet these requirements, avoiding legal penalties.

  • Reduced Development Risk: The testing process can identify potential issues early in development, saving time and resources.

  • Improved User Experience: A certified device will have better range, security, and lower power consumption, contributing to a better user experience.

How to Get Bluetooth Certification: A Detailed Process

The Bluetooth certification process can seem complex, but breaking it down into manageable steps makes it easier to navigate.

1. Become a Bluetooth SIG Member:

  • To begin the certification process, you must become a member of the Bluetooth SIG. Membership provides access to the necessary tools, documentation, and support. There are several membership tiers, each with varying benefits and costs.

  • Visit the bluetooth.com website to find the correct membership tier for your business.

2. Declare Your Product:

  • Once you're a member, you need to declare your product on the Bluetooth SIG website. This involves providing detailed information about your device, including its hardware, software, and intended use.

3. Choose a Qualification Path:

  • The Bluetooth SIG offers various qualification paths, depending on the complexity of your product and the components used. You can choose to:

    • Use a Qualified Component: If you're using pre-certified Bluetooth modules or subsystems, you can leverage their existing qualifications, simplifying the process.

    • Declare an End Product: If you're developing a custom Bluetooth solution, you'll need to undergo full qualification testing.

4. Complete Testing:

  • Testing is a crucial part of the certification process. You'll need to verify that your device meets the Bluetooth Core Specification and other relevant requirements. This may involve:

  • Radio Frequency (RF) Testing: Evaluating the device's signal strength, range, and interference characteristics.
  • Protocol Testing: Verifying the device's adherence to Bluetooth protocols.
  • Profile Testing: Ensuring the device supports the required Bluetooth profiles.
  • The Bluetooth SIG has authorized Bluetooth Qualification Test Facilities (BQTFs) that can perform these tests.

5. Generate Declaration IDs:

  • Once all testing is successfully completed, you will generate declaration IDs. These are used to create your QDL.

6. Create Your Qualification Listing (QDL):

  • The final step is to create your QDL on the Bluetooth SIG website. This involves submitting the required documentation, including test reports and declaration IDs.

  • After the Bluetooth SIG reviews and approves your submission, your product will be listed in the Bluetooth Qualified Design Listings (QDIDs).

7. Pay the Qualification Fees:

  • There are fees associated with the qualification process, which vary depending on your membership level and the complexity of your product.

Companies Providing Bluetooth Certification Testing Services (Qualification Test Facilities - BQTFs):

These are the labs authorized by the Bluetooth SIG to perform the necessary testing for certification. Some prominent examples include:

  • TÃœV Rheinland:
    • A global leader in testing and certification services, they have multiple authorized facilities worldwide.
    • They offer comprehensive testing for Bluetooth and other wireless technologies.
  • UL Solutions:
    • Another major player in testing and certification, UL provides a wide range of services, including Bluetooth qualification.
    • They have extensive expertise in wireless testing.
  • Bureau Veritas:
    • A global provider of testing, inspection, and certification services, with authorized Bluetooth testing facilities.
    • They offer a broad spectrum of compliance testing.
  • Cetecom Advanced:
    • A company that specializes in testing and certification of wireless technologies, and are a authorized BQTF.
  • DEKRA:
    • DEKRA is a global expert in testing and certification. They provide testing services for many industries including those that require Bluetooth certification.

To find a complete and up-to-date list of authorized Bluetooth Qualification Test Facilities (BQTFs), it's best to refer directly to the Bluetooth SIG website: Bluetooth SIG: This is the official source for all things Bluetooth, and they maintain a directory of authorized testing facilities.
